Dont Shoot!!! I´m A Tourist!!!!

Stockholm, Sweden - the Lonely Planet describes it as one of the most beautiful cities in the world. I agree, but for perhaps reasons that I would not usually consider a city "beautiful". Venice is beautiful. Paris is beautiful. To some people, Stockholm may appear boring. It doesnt have the colours or the atmosphere that the aformentioned places have. However, it has a pure, clean and unassuming beauty about it.

So I was now going to post a whole lot of photos that I took around Stockholm, to show you exactly what I mean. I was on my way back to the hostel to do so when I heard a screech, a loud horn blast and police sirens. I managed to dive out of the way of two police vans packed full of Swedish police, however, when I walked a couple of metres ahead and around the corner, I found myself in the middle of a crime scene!!!!

Yes. I was one of the first on the scene of a real life Swedish bank heist. The Forex was being held up and I was lucky to get a birds eye view of what was going on. Like a real rubber necker, I pulled out the camera and Papparazi Kate was back.

Check out the photos below for some real life police action, live from Stockholm Sweden.
